The war may nearly be over, but danger is ever-present as storms lie aheadEven with peace on the horizon, Met WAAF Jenny Hazleton is as busy as ever. Her keen weather forecasting allows the pilots to continue their missions, including food drops to starving allies and the repatriation of prisoners of war.

Navigating many of these missions is Flying Officer Edwin Holland, whose rejection of her advances at Christmas still stings. Edwin is increasingly haunted by his role in the war, including the bombing of Dresden, and Jenny yearns to comfort him. But when he reveals the shocking reason he turned her down, she must decide if their friendship is well and truly over.

After a local young woman is found dead under suspicious circumstances, Jenny and Edwin come together to track down the killer. Can they rebuild their friendship and can they ever be more than just friends? Or are the scars of war too deep to truly heal?

The dramatic and inspiring finale to the series, perfect for fans of Kate Thompson, Daisy Styles and Soraya M. Lane.

Winner of the 2023 RNA Saga Award, Vicki Beeby writes historical fiction about the friendships and loves of service women brought together by the Second World War. She was a civil engineer before becoming a maths teacher and education consultant. In her free time, she enjoys walking and travelling to far-off places by train.
